D | Page 37 of 76 Single-Ended CMOS Output In addition to the high speed differential output clock driver, the AD9549 provides an independent, single-ended output, CMOS clock driver. It serves as a relatively low speed (<150 MHz) clock source. The origin of the signal generated by the CMOS clock driver is determined by the appropriate control bits in the I/O register map. The user can select one of two sources under program control. One source is the signal generated by the DDS after it has been externally filtered and brought back on chip. In this configura- tion, the CMOS clock driver generates the same frequency as appears at the output of the DDS. Note that in this configuration, the DDS output frequency must not exceed 50 MHz. The other source is the output of the feedback divider (S-divider). In this configuration, the CMOS clock driver generates the same frequency as the input reference after optional prescaling by the R-divider (that is, fCMOS = fR/R), which is inherently limited to a maximum of 25 MHz. FREQUENCY SLEW LIMITER The frequency slew limiting capability enables users to specify the maximum rate of frequency change that appears at the output. The function is programmable via the I/O register map. Program control a bit to enable/disable the function (the default condition is disable) and a register that sets the desired slew rate. The frequency slew limiter is located between the digital loop filter and the CCI filter, as shown in Figure 47. The frequency slew limiter sets a boundary on the rate of change of the output frequency of the DDS. The frequency slew limiting constant, KSLEW, is a 48-bit value stored in the I/O register map. FREQUENCY ESTIMATOR The frequency estimation function automatically sets the DDS output frequency so that the feedback frequency (fDDS/S) and the prescaled reference frequency (fREF_IN/R) are matched within an error tolerance (ε0). Its primary purpose is to allow the PLL to quickly lock when the reference frequency is not known. The error tolerance is defined as a fractional error and is controlled by a 16-bit programmable value (K) via the I/O register map. The precision of any frequency measurement is dependent on the following two factors: The timing resolution of the measurement device (δt) The duration of the measurement (Tmeas) The frequency estimator uses fS as its measurement reference, so δt = 1/fS (that is, δt = 1 ns for a 1 GHz DAC sample rate). The duration of the measurement is controlled by K, which establishes a measurement interval that is K cycles of the measured signal such that Tmeas = KR/fREF_IN. The frequency estimator uses a 17-bit counter to accumulate the number of δt periods within the measurement interval. The finite capacity of the counter puts an upper limit on the duration of the measurement, which is constrained to Tmax = 217/fS. If fS = 1 GHz, this equates to ~131 μs. The fact that the measurement time is bounded by Tmax means there is a limit to the largest value of K (KMAX) that can be used without causing the counter to overflow.
